草庐IT

repeat_status

全部标签

linux - systemctl status 显示 inactive dead

我正在尝试编写我自己的(简单的)systemd服务来做一些简单的事情。(比如使用shell脚本将数字1到10写入文件)。我的服务文件如下所示。[Unit]Description=NandaGopalDocumentation=https://google.comAfter=multi-user.target[Service]Type=forkingRemainAfterExit=yesExecStart=/usr/bin/hello.sh&[Install]RequiredBy=multi-user.target这是我的shell脚本。#!/usr/bin/envbashsource/

php - 为什么 preg_replace with/(.*)/repeat part of string?

为什么会出现下面的代码:输出abc.def.def而不是abc.def?我有兴趣了解为什么会出现重复。使用/(.+)/或/^(.*)$/按预期工作,但我不是在寻找解决方案,只是问一个问题(尽管这些模式可能与答案有关)。修改实时版本here. 最佳答案 因为.*匹配字符串末尾的空子串。这意味着字符串abc有两个匹配项:整个字符串abc→abc.def空字符串→.def它给出abc.def.def。编辑:String.replaceAll()anomalywithgreedyquantifiersinregex中解释了为什么会发生这种情

php - Apache 错误 [通知] Parent : child process exited with status 3221225477 -- Restarting

我正在使用PHP5、CodeIgniter和Apache。本地php页面加载正常,然后突然开始崩溃Apache。当apache崩溃时,网页似乎进入了不同的加载阶段。Apache错误日志文件中唯一有趣的一行是:[notice]父进程:子进程退出,状态为3221225477--正在重新启动。网络上有很多关于这个问题的讨论,但似乎没有一个解决方案,不同的人描述了适用于他们系统的不同解决方案。建议表示赞赏。 最佳答案 这个问题经常发生在Windows中,因为Apache的默认堆栈大小较小。当使用分配大量堆栈的php代码时,通常会发生这种情况

mysql - 为什么 innodb 的 SHOW TABLE STATUS 如此不可靠?

我知道你不应该依赖InnoDB的SHOWTABLESTATUS返回的值。特别是行数和平均数据长度。但我认为它可能是在某个时候获取的准确值,然后innodb仅在ANALYZE表或其他一些不常见事件期间刷新它。相反,我看到的是我可以在5秒内在同一张表上运行SHOWTABLESTATUS5次,每次只得到完全不同的数字(尽管表之间没有任何插入/删除事件)这些值实际上来自哪里?他们只是在innodb中腐败了吗? 最佳答案 官方MySQL5.1documentation承认InnoDB没有通过SHOWTABLESTATUS给出准确的统计数据。M

mysql - mysqld.service 的作业失败请参阅 "systemctl status mysqld.service"

控制台说[root@ip-172-31-18-2mysql]#servicemysqldstartStartingmysqld(viasystemctl):Jobformysqld.servicefailedbecausethecontrolprocessexitedwithanerrorcode.See"systemctlstatusmysqld.service"and"journalctl-xe"fordetails.mysqld.service[root@ip-172-31-18-2mysql]#systemctlstatusmysqld.service●mysqld.servi

php - APACHE 崩溃 : Parent: child process exited with status 3221225477 -- Restarting

我的以下设置是Xampp1.7.7,这是该包中所有内容的信息:-Apache/2.2.21(Win32)mod_ssl/2.2.21OpenSSL/1.0.0ePHP/5.3.8mod_perl/2.0.4Perl/v5.10.1我在WindowsXPSP332位操作系统、4GB内存、四核上运行服务器。我在apache错误日志文件中遇到的问题是:[TueApr2415:55:552012][notice]Parent:childprocessexitedwithstatus3221225477--Restarting.[TueApr2415:55:572012][notice]Dige

mysql - 如何在 REPEATABLE READ 中产生 "phantom read"? (MySQL)

使用“可重复读”,应该可以产生幻读,但是怎么办呢?我需要它作为教授CS学生的示例。我认为我必须在非索引字段x上创建一个“SELECT...WHEREx除非它不起作用。我需要一张很大的table吗?还是别的? 最佳答案 MySQL中RR隔离级别的“幻读”隐藏得很深,但仍然可以重现它。步骤如下:创建表ab(aintprimarykey,bint);Tx1:开始;从ab中选择*;//空集TX2:开始;插入ab值(1,1);犯罪;TX1:从ab中选择*;//空集,预期的幻像读取丢失。更新ab集b=2其中a=1;//1行受影响。从ab中选择*

Android 多窗口支持 : Detecting if status bar is visible?

借助Android的多窗口支持,我如何检测状态栏是否可见?例如,在纵向时,如果我是顶部应用程序,状态栏可能可见,但当我是底部应用程序时,状态栏将不可见。现在,我的View在底部时很有趣,因为我为不再存在的状态栏腾出了空间。 最佳答案 假设你的意思是系统UI栏,即状态栏这样做:ViewdecorView=getWindow().getDecorView();decorView.setOnSystemUiVisibilityChangeListener(newView.OnSystemUiVisibilityChangeListener

android - 如何解决错误 onClientConnectionState() - status=22 clientIf=7 in BLE

我有一个Android应用程序,它使用蓝牙低功耗(BLE)与我的手机连接。该应用程序在几乎所有手机上运行良好,例如GalaxyS5(Android5.0.1)、GalaxyS6(Android6.0)。但是,它在GalaxyNote3(Android5.0.1)中存在严重问题。当我调用connect()函数,然后调用readCharacteristic()时,它返回错误:onClientConnectionState()-status=22clientIf=7在我调用connect函数大约2秒后发生错误。我查了一些解决方法,比如在调用readCharacteristic()之前做一个延

android - ProtocolException:预期的 ':status' header 不存在

改造网络调用在工作应用中突然出现协议(protocol)异常而失败。该应用程序一直工作到昨天,今天所有的网络调用都失败了。调用在HTTP上运行良好,但在HTTPS下失败。这是日志,java.net.ProtocolException:Expected':status'headernotpresent10-1814:59:01.10330746-30746/?W/System.err:atokhttp3.internal.http.Http2xStream.readHttp2HeadersList(Http2xStream.java:262)10-1814:59:01.10330746-